Calibumus is a modern, Latinized coinage, built on the stately -us ending and shaped by echoes of medieval Latin Caliburnus (the Arthurian sword) and the English word caliber (ultimately from Arabic qālib, “mold; standard”). Because of those associations, the name is read to mean “of high quality” or “measured strength,” with a romantic undercurrent of “sword-worthy valor.” Its phonetic kinship to Shakespeare’s Caliban is incidental, but may lend a moody, dramatic color.

Usage remains extremely rare and unrecorded in traditional onomastic sources; the name surfaces sporadically in contemporary fiction and online name lists rather than in historical records. Variants and near-forms include Kalibumus, Calibum, Calibus, and the Arthurian Caliburn/Caliburnus as reference points; feminine-adapted Calibuma or unisex Calibum also appear. The concise short form Cal works well across languages, while Cali evokes a softer style.
